Omega-3 fatty acids, primarily eicosapentaenoic acid (EPA) and docosahexaenoic acid (DHA), are long-chain polyunsaturated fatty acids that modulate inflammatory and thrombotic pathways. Shiraz University of Medical Sciences investigated the efficacy of a 3g loading dose of omega-3 fatty acids administered 12 hours prior to elective percutaneous coronary intervention (PCI) in patients with coronary arteriosclerosis. This pretreatment strategy aims to reduce procedural myocardial injury and major adverse cardiac events (MACE) by stabilizing atherosclerotic plaques, improving endothelial function, and reducing the systemic inflammatory response associated with the procedure. The fatty acids act as ligands for nuclear receptors like PPAR-alpha and cell surface receptors like GPR120, and they competitively inhibit the conversion of arachidonic acid into pro-inflammatory eicosanoids.
